Colombia Mina Rica
Direct trade Colombian coffee from female coffee producer Carolina Posada with hints of cocoa and nuts along with a pleasant citrus acidity.
Colombia Mina Rica comes to us from the Mina Rica farm in Antioquia, Colombia, owned by Carolina Posada, a third-generation coffee producer dedicated to supporting emerging female voices in the coffee industry. This specialty coffee showcases the exceptional quality that comes from direct trade relationships and passionate farming practices passed down through three generations of the Posada family.
Carolina's grandfather Mario founded the farm, working hard to build a successful coffee business until his tragic death in 1960. His wife Margarita, left pregnant with seven children, persevered through difficult times, eventually moving to the city for better opportunities. Carolina's father later returned to continue the coffee tradition, and now Carolina carries the torch forward, delivering this exceptional coffee directly to our roastery—that's true direct trade coffee at its finest.
We taste bright notes of citrus, rich cocoa, and pleasant nuttiness in every cup of this washed process coffee. Grown at 1,750 meters above sea level, the Caturra and Castillo varieties thrive in Antioquia's ideal coffee-growing conditions, producing clean, balanced coffee with vibrant acidity and natural sweetness.
